Profile
Dr Lim Yu Hui graduated from the National University of Singapore in 2011 and started her residency in the Singhealth Obstetrics and Gynaecology Program in 2012. She received her MRCOG (UK) and MMed Obstetrics and Gynaecology (Singapore) in 2016 and also received the Best OBGYN Resident (Cohort of 2012) award in the same year. She then completed her training in 2019 and obtained subspecialty training in the Department of Gynaecological Oncology. She was then accepted as a fellow at the prestigious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Centre in New York City, New York, USA. She completed a 2 year international gynecologic oncology fellowship program between 2022 to 2024. In this time, she also received the European Society of Gynaecological Oncology (ESGO) diploma to become the first certified European gynaecological oncologist in Singapore. She also received training in advanced robotic surgery and is formally certified by Intuitive Surgical as a proficient surgeon on the Da Vinci Xi platform. She has a keen interest in the training and education of younger residents and is a core faculty on the Singhealth OBGYN residency program. She is actively involved in many education projects surrounding the residency program. She is also a clinical faculty member for all 3 medical schools in Singapore. She aims to continue pursuing excellence in the field of Obstetrics and Gynaecology and provide the best care to her patients.
